XP detecting phone as "Generic Serial"

So, I am trying to get my XV6700 tethered. I have used Activesync successfully, so the phone can at least do that.

After starting the Wmodem app with it set to USB, I connect it to the computer. Instead of the computer seeing the CDMA modem, it reads it as a "generic serial" and therefor I cannot load the modem drivers on it.

I have gone as far as removing activesync from the computer totally, insuring no active data connection on the phone and a hard restart. No luck.

Anyone have any idea why XP cannot see the phone as a modem? Thanks.
